Watering Texas Redbud and Kalanchoe
Water is the most essential need of any plant. Watering requirements differ for every plant. Knowing the amount of water required is the most important part of Texas Redbud and Kalanchoe Facts. One needs to adequately water the plants keeping in mind that plants need season wise variations in water levels. While taking Texas Redbud and Kalanchoe care, it is important to know that too much water is more dangerous than not enough watering. Here we provide you with the exact watering required for your garden plant. Watering Texas Redbud and Kalanchoe is as follows:
Watering Texas Redbud in Summer: Lots of watering
Watering Texas Redbud in Winter: Average Water
Watering Kalanchoe in Summer: Moderate
Watering Kalanchoe in Winter: Average Water

Texas Redbud and Kalanchoe Pruning
Pruning is an important part of Texas Redbud and Kalanchoe care. Pruning helps to grow the plant with a faster rate. Texas Redbud and Kalanchoe pruning is done as follows:
Texas Redbud pruning: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ves
Kalanchoe pruning: Prune for shortening long shoots and pruning needed for strong structure
